วิธีการแปลงไฟล์ OST เป็น Excel โดยใช้ GroupDocs.Conversion สำหรับ .NET

การแนะนำ

คุณกำลังมองหาวิธีแปลงไฟล์ OST ของ Outlook เป็นรูปแบบที่เข้าถึงได้ทั่วไป เช่น Excel หรือไม่ ด้วยความต้องการที่เพิ่มขึ้นสำหรับการพกพาและการวิเคราะห์ข้อมูล การแปลงไฟล์ OST เป็น XLS จึงมีความสำคัญสำหรับทั้งธุรกิจและบุคคล บทช่วยสอนนี้จะแนะนำคุณเกี่ยวกับการใช้ GroupDocs.Conversion สำหรับ .NET เพื่อแปลงไฟล์ OST ของคุณเป็นสเปรดชีต Excel ได้อย่างราบรื่น

สิ่งที่คุณจะได้เรียนรู้:

  • วิธีตั้งค่าและใช้ GroupDocs.Conversion สำหรับ .NET
  • คำแนะนำทีละขั้นตอนสำหรับการแปลงไฟล์ OST เป็นรูปแบบ XLS
  • ตัวเลือกการกำหนดค่าคีย์และเคล็ดลับการแก้ไขปัญหา

มาดำดิ่งลงไปกันเลย!

ข้อกำหนดเบื้องต้น

ก่อนที่เราจะเริ่ม ให้แน่ใจว่าคุณมีสิ่งต่อไปนี้:

ไลบรารีและการอ้างอิงที่จำเป็น

  • GroupDocs.การแปลง ห้องสมุด (เวอร์ชัน 25.3.0 หรือใหม่กว่า)

ข้อกำหนดการตั้งค่าสภาพแวดล้อม

  • สภาพแวดล้อมการพัฒนา .NET เช่น Visual Studio

ข้อกำหนดเบื้องต้นของความรู้

  • ความเข้าใจพื้นฐานเกี่ยวกับการเขียนโปรแกรม C#
  • ความคุ้นเคยกับการจัดการไฟล์ในแอปพลิเคชัน .NET

การตั้งค่า GroupDocs.Conversion สำหรับ .NET

หากต้องการเริ่มใช้ GroupDocs.Conversion คุณจะต้องติดตั้งไลบรารีก่อน คุณสามารถทำได้ผ่านคอนโซลตัวจัดการแพ็กเกจ NuGet หรือ .NET CLI

คอนโซลตัวจัดการแพ็กเกจ NuGet

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

การขอใบอนุญาต

GroupDocs เสนอบริการทดลองใช้งานฟรี ใบอนุญาตชั่วคราวสำหรับการประเมิน และตัวเลือกในการซื้อใบอนุญาตเต็มรูปแบบ หากต้องการเริ่มต้นใช้งานรุ่นทดลองใช้งาน:

  1. เยี่ยมชม ทดลองใช้งานฟรี หน้าหนังสือ.
  2. ปฏิบัติตามคำแนะนำเพื่อดาวน์โหลดและตั้งค่าใบอนุญาตทดลองใช้งานของคุณ

เมื่อคุณเตรียมสภาพแวดล้อมของคุณพร้อมแล้ว มาเริ่มต้นและกำหนดค่า GroupDocs.Conversion สำหรับ .NET กัน

การเริ่มต้นขั้นพื้นฐาน

นี่เป็นการตั้งค่าง่ายๆ โดยใช้ C#:

using GroupDocs.Conversion;
using GroupDocs.Conversion.Options.Load;

// เริ่มต้น ConverterSettings ด้วยตัวเลือกการโหลดที่เฉพาะเจาะจงกับไฟล์ OST
var settings = new ConverterSettings {
    LoadOptions = new PersonalStorageLoadOptions()
};

คู่มือการใช้งาน

แปลงไฟล์ OST เป็น XLS

ฟีเจอร์นี้สาธิตวิธีการแปลงไฟล์ OST เป็นสเปรดชีต Excel โดยใช้ GroupDocs.Conversion

ภาพรวม

การแปลง OST เป็น XLS ช่วยให้จัดการและวิเคราะห์ข้อมูลได้ดีขึ้น กระบวนการนี้เกี่ยวข้องกับการโหลดไฟล์ OST ตั้งค่าตัวเลือกการแปลง และบันทึกผลลัพธ์เป็นไฟล์ XLS

การดำเนินการแบบทีละขั้นตอน

1. ระบุเส้นทางไฟล์ ขั้นแรก กำหนดเส้นทางสำหรับไฟล์ OST ต้นทางและไดเร็กทอรีเอาต์พุต:

string documentPath = Path.Combine(@"YOUR_DOCUMENT_DIRECTORY", "sample.ost");
string outputPath = @"YOUR_OUTPUT_DIRECTORY";
string outputFileTemplate = Path.Combine(outputPath, "ost-converted-{0}-to.xls");

2. โหลดไฟล์ต้นฉบับ โหลดไฟล์ OST ของคุณด้วยตัวเลือกการโหลดที่เฉพาะเจาะจงสำหรับไฟล์ Outlook:

using (var converter = new GroupDocs.Conversion.Converter(documentPath, new ConverterSettings() {
    LoadOptions = new PersonalStorageLoadOptions()
}))
{
    // ตรรกะการแปลงจะถูกเพิ่มที่นี่
}

3. กำหนดตัวเลือกการแปลง ตั้งค่าตัวเลือกการแปลงเพื่อระบุ XLS เป็นรูปแบบเป้าหมาย:

var options = new SpreadsheetConvertOptions { Format = SpreadsheetFileType.Xls };

4. ดำเนินการแปลง ดำเนินการแปลงและบันทึกผลลัพธ์:

int counter = 1;
converter.Convert((saveContext) => new FileStream(string.Format(outputFileTemplate, counter++), FileMode.Create), options);

ตัวเลือกการกำหนดค่าคีย์

  • PersonalStorageLoadOptions: ปรับแต่งการโหลดการตั้งค่าสำหรับไฟล์ Outlook
  • ตัวเลือกการแปลงสเปรดชีต: กำหนดค่ารูปแบบเป้าหมายและการตั้งค่าเฉพาะสเปรดชีตอื่น ๆ

เคล็ดลับการแก้ไขปัญหา

  • ตรวจสอบให้แน่ใจว่าเส้นทางไฟล์ OST ของคุณถูกต้องเพื่อหลีกเลี่ยงข้อผิดพลาดไม่พบไฟล์
  • ตรวจสอบว่าคุณมีสิทธิ์การเขียนในไดเร็กทอรีเอาต์พุต

การประยุกต์ใช้งานจริง

ต่อไปนี้คือสถานการณ์จริงบางสถานการณ์ที่การแปลง OST เป็น XLS อาจเป็นประโยชน์ได้:

  1. การวิเคราะห์ข้อมูล: ดึงข้อมูลอีเมลเพื่อวิเคราะห์โดยใช้เครื่องมืออันทรงพลังของ Excel
  2. การรายงาน: สร้างรายงานจากสถิติและแนวโน้มอีเมล์
  3. การสำรองข้อมูล: รักษาสำเนาสำรองอีเมลของคุณในรูปแบบที่เข้าถึงได้ง่ายยิ่งขึ้น

การบูรณาการกับระบบ .NET อื่นๆ เช่น ฐานข้อมูลหรือเครื่องมือสร้างรายงาน สามารถปรับปรุงแอปพลิเคชันเหล่านี้ได้ดียิ่งขึ้นด้วยการทำให้เวิร์กโฟลว์ข้อมูลเป็นอัตโนมัติ

การพิจารณาประสิทธิภาพ

เพื่อให้แน่ใจว่าได้ประสิทธิภาพสูงสุดเมื่อใช้ GroupDocs.Conversion:

  • เพิ่มประสิทธิภาพการจัดการไฟล์: ใช้การดำเนินการ I/O ไฟล์ที่มีประสิทธิภาพเพื่อจัดการไฟล์ OST ขนาดใหญ่
  • การจัดการหน่วยความจำ: กำจัดทรัพยากรอย่างถูกต้องเพื่อป้องกันการรั่วไหลของหน่วยความจำ
  • การประมวลผลแบบแบตช์: แปลงไฟล์หลายไฟล์เป็นชุดเพื่อปรับปรุงปริมาณงาน

การปฏิบัติตามแนวทางปฏิบัติดีที่สุดเหล่านี้จะช่วยให้คุณสามารถบำรุงรักษาแอปพลิเคชันที่ตอบสนองและใช้ทรัพยากรอย่างมีประสิทธิภาพ

บทสรุป

ตอนนี้คุณมีความรู้ในการแปลงไฟล์ OST เป็น XLS โดยใช้ GroupDocs.Conversion สำหรับ .NET แล้ว ความสามารถนี้จะเปิดช่องทางใหม่ๆ สำหรับการจัดการและวิเคราะห์ข้อมูลภายในแอปพลิเคชันของคุณ

ขั้นตอนต่อไป:

  • ทดลองใช้การตั้งค่าการแปลงที่แตกต่างกัน
  • สำรวจการรวมฟังก์ชันการทำงานนี้เข้ากับเวิร์กโฟลว์หรือระบบที่ใหญ่กว่า

พร้อมที่จะลองใช้หรือยัง? นำขั้นตอนเหล่านี้ไปใช้ในโครงการของคุณวันนี้!

ส่วนคำถามที่พบบ่อย

  1. GroupDocs.Conversion สำหรับ .NET คืออะไร
    • ไลบรารีที่ช่วยอำนวยความสะดวกในการแปลงเอกสารภายในแอปพลิเคชัน .NET รองรับรูปแบบไฟล์ต่างๆ รวมถึง OST และ XLS
  2. ฉันสามารถแปลงไฟล์ประเภท Outlook อื่น ๆ ด้วยวิธีนี้ได้หรือไม่
    • ใช่ GroupDocs รองรับรูปแบบไฟล์ Outlook หลากหลาย เช่น PST, MSG ฯลฯ ด้วยเทคนิคการแปลงที่คล้ายคลึงกัน
  3. มีข้อจำกัดเกี่ยวกับขนาดไฟล์ OST ที่สามารถแปลงได้หรือไม่?
    • ข้อจำกัดขึ้นอยู่กับหน่วยความจำและความสามารถในการเก็บข้อมูลของระบบของคุณ ไฟล์ขนาดใหญ่กว่าอาจต้องใช้ทรัพยากรมากขึ้น
  4. ฉันจะแก้ไขข้อผิดพลาดในการแปลงได้อย่างไร
    • ตรวจสอบเส้นทางไฟล์ ตรวจสอบสิทธิ์อนุญาตที่ถูกต้อง และตรวจสอบข้อความแสดงข้อผิดพลาดสำหรับปัญหาเฉพาะ
  5. กระบวนการนี้สามารถดำเนินการอัตโนมัติภายในแอปพลิเคชัน .NET ได้หรือไม่
    • แน่นอน! คุณสามารถรวมฟังก์ชันนี้เข้ากับแอปพลิเคชันของคุณเพื่อดำเนินการแปลง OST โดยอัตโนมัติตามต้องการ

ทรัพยากร